From b4bb2e8dcade56795c3d827ea3ca54df6e4215f2 Mon Sep 17 00:00:00 2001 From: Jules Aguillon Date: Sat, 22 Jun 2024 22:08:44 +0200 Subject: [PATCH] ocamlformat_0_19_0 - 0_22_4: Require ocamlPackages_4_14 OCamlformat versions below 0.23.0 do not build with the default 'ocamlPackages'. This can be tested like this: set -e nix-build . -A ocamlformat_0_25_1 nix-build . -A ocamlformat_0_24_1 nix-build . -A ocamlformat_0_23_0 nix-build . -A ocamlformat_0_22_4 nix-build . -A ocamlformat_0_21_0 nix-build . -A ocamlformat_0_20_1 nix-build . -A ocamlformat_0_20_0 nix-build . -A ocamlformat_0_19_0 --- pkgs/top-level/all-packages.nix | 9 ++++++--- 1 file changed, 6 insertions(+), 3 deletions(-) diff --git a/pkgs/top-level/all-packages.nix b/pkgs/top-level/all-packages.nix index 778cd0ed9836..0c0a7ef9da36 100644 --- a/pkgs/top-level/all-packages.nix +++ b/pkgs/top-level/all-packages.nix @@ -16362,11 +16362,14 @@ with pkgs; ocaml-crunch = ocamlPackages.crunch.bin; + inherit (ocaml-ng.ocamlPackages_4_14) + ocamlformat_0_19_0 ocamlformat_0_20_0 ocamlformat_0_20_1 ocamlformat_0_21_0 + ocamlformat_0_22_4; + inherit (ocamlPackages) ocamlformat # latest version - ocamlformat_0_19_0 ocamlformat_0_20_0 ocamlformat_0_20_1 ocamlformat_0_21_0 - ocamlformat_0_22_4 ocamlformat_0_23_0 ocamlformat_0_24_1 ocamlformat_0_25_1 - ocamlformat_0_26_0 ocamlformat_0_26_1 ocamlformat_0_26_2; + ocamlformat_0_23_0 ocamlformat_0_24_1 ocamlformat_0_25_1 ocamlformat_0_26_0 + ocamlformat_0_26_1 ocamlformat_0_26_2; inherit (ocamlPackages) odig;